Was Warrior 2011 based on a true story?

The Fighter was a true story; Warrior is entirely fictional. And where The Fighter was immersed in the familiar sweat and blood of boxing, Warrior's arena is the newer one of mixed martial arts (MMA) — that punchy young sport currently elbow-striking its way into popular consciousness.

Who are the real MMA fighters in Warrior?

Real-life MMA and combat sports figures like Kurt Angle, Nate Marquardt, Anthony Johnson, Roan Carneiro, Yves Edwards, Amir Perets, and Dan Caldwell make appearances.

Is Koba from Warrior a real fighter?

Kurt Angle, the actor playing Koba, won a gold medal in the 1996 Olympics in the 220lbs/100 kg weight class for freestyle wrestling. He was also a world champion in the same style and weight class in 1995.

Why did Tommy desert in Warrior?

However, Tommy's records surface from the Corps and reveal that he deserted the military after his entire unit was killed in a friendly fire bombing. Tommy had been using his mother's maiden name as his own surname in order to evade arrest for his desertion.

Why does Tommy hate his dad in Warrior?

Tommy's father wasn't good for much except for drinking and coaching. Under his alcoholic tutelage, Tommy bloomed into an undefeated wrestling sensation. However, Tommy fled with his mother away from his abusive father when he was a teenager.

Is Brothers a copy of Warrior?

A co-production between India and the United States, it is an official remake of the 2011 American film Warrior, it stars Akshay Kumar and Sidharth Malhotra with Jacqueline Fernandez, Jackie Shroff and Shefali Shah in supporting roles.
